qemu-user-static: statically link binaries.

With the addition of '---static' to the configure stage, the
resulting binaries are actually statically linked.
This commit is contained in:
Sebastian Hugentobler 2020-05-23 12:17:32 +02:00 committed by Helmut Pozimski
parent 5472db349c
commit 1f8f04258f

View file

@ -1,7 +1,7 @@
# Template file for 'qemu-user-static' # Template file for 'qemu-user-static'
pkgname=qemu-user-static pkgname=qemu-user-static
version=5.0.0 version=5.0.0
revision=1 revision=2
wrksrc="qemu-${version}" wrksrc="qemu-${version}"
hostmakedepends="pkg-config automake python3" hostmakedepends="pkg-config automake python3"
makedepends="dtc-devel libglib-static pixman-devel libuuid-devel" makedepends="dtc-devel libglib-static pixman-devel libuuid-devel"
@ -87,7 +87,8 @@ do_configure() {
./configure --prefix=/usr --sysconfdir=/etc --libexecdir=/usr/libexec \ ./configure --prefix=/usr --sysconfdir=/etc --libexecdir=/usr/libexec \
--disable-kvm --disable-vnc-png \ --disable-kvm --disable-vnc-png \
--disable-virtfs --disable-fdt --disable-seccomp \ --disable-virtfs --disable-fdt --disable-seccomp \
--enable-linux-user --disable-system --enable-linux-user --disable-system \
--static
} }
do_build() { do_build() {